Early Times Report UDHAMPUR, Nov 25 : Integrated Child Development Services (ICDS) Project Udhampur organized a mass awareness programme in which ICDS supervisors, Anganwari workers, Helpers and locals participated in large number. The main objective of the programme was to make local population aware about the services of ICDS. Spokesperson said that similar awareness camps were held in far flung areas like Dudu Basantgarh, Gordi, Pancheri, Ramnagar in which CDPO Udhampur who is holding 5 projects assigned by social welfare briefed the locals about various achievements of the department. "During these awareness programmes the locals were made aware about the six services of ICDS which include Immunizations, Supplementary Nutrition, Nutrition and Health Education, Referral services, Non formal Pre School Education and Health checkups, spokesperson added. CDPO had directed supervisors and workers to involve panchayats and to lay stress on community participation and community mobilization so that implementation of schemes get focus and to increase the number of beneficiaries. |
